Senator Uche Ekwunife Movement Reiterates Support For The Federal Lawmaker

Posted on August 7, 2021

UKONZE CHIMEZIE

Senator Uche Ekwunife Movement, a support group of the Senator representing Anambra Central Senatorial District, Uche Ekwunife, PhD, has convened special ward meetings in support of the Federal Lawmaker. The ongoing meetings across the 109 wards of the Senatorial District, is an avenue to appreciate members of the group and brief constituents on the completed and ongoing projects in their respective communities.

Accordingly, the Awka North and Awka South local governments coordinators of the group, Hon. Kenneth Udedibia and Hon. Onyi Nwokeke, and their respective ward coordinators met with members of the group at the various wards in the LGAs to brief them on the activities of the Senator in the National Assembly as well as notify them on the numerous empowerment programmes accessible at the Anambra Central Liaison Office.

Addressing members of the group at Achalla Ward I, Mr. Kenneth Udedibia appreciated members for their support and solidarity towards the grassroots friendly Senator. He mentioned some of the ongoing projects facilitated by Ekwunife in the community, including the construction of Igwe Nwokedi road. Mr. Udedibia said that the essence of the meeting was to assure the people of Senator Ekwunife’s resolve to uplift their standard of living through facilitation of impactful and life-changing projects and programmes.

Mr. Onyi Nwokeke, who supervised the meetings held at the various wards in Awka South Local Government, highlighted the various empowerment programmes facilitated by the Senator which he noted were targeted at poverty alleviation and economic development.

Mr. Nwokeke said that the current state of the Nigerian economy calls for special support for the people, particularly the poor and vulnerable. He reiterated the resolve of Senator Ekwunife in this regard which according to him is being reflected in the Senator’s activities since she was inaugurated into the 9th National Assembly.

Members of the group across the seven (7) local governments in Anambra Central are expected to participate in the ongoing special ward engagement meetings which is targeted at strengthening the feedback mechanism between Senator Ekwunife and the people of the Senatorial District.
